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5843 6609430332 14618 52377245173 04575735
59917293639 4974 539687483
59917293639 4974 539687483
2740137796 07431000723 83
All about undefined
Interested in learning more?
59917293639 4974 539687483
2740137796 07431000723 83
See more
57547637470 865791
30 548 629468
See more
13842 60230551
5841 0430507273 56443 60
See more